OK, I found it in the archives. Assuming a swap-backed implementation
of shm_open(), the way to get what you want would be very simple:
fd = shm_open("/foo", O_RDWR | O_CREAT | O_TRUNC, S_IRUSR | S_IWUSR);
shm_unlink("/foo");
ftruncate(fd, size_required);
mmap(...);
...that's using only standard interfaces.[1] As an extension, we could
dispense with the naming entirely:
// cons up a unique unnamed shared memory object
// it doesn't really matter what the permissions are since the only
// reference to it is through `fd'; however, we have to at least
// specify enough permission bits to allow ourself to open it
fd = shm_open("", O_RDWR | O_CREAT, S_IRUSR | S_IWUSR);
ftruncate(fd, size_required);
mmap(...);
"" is not really a valid pathname, but I think it's safer to use the
empty string to invoke an extension like this than to use a null
pointer.

[1] The standard does not completely specify the semantics of the name
of a shared memory object. The name is required to meet the syntax of
a pathname. However, it neither requires nor prohibits the implementation
interpreting the name as a pathname. In 1999, Stevens found that some
implementations, such as DEC's, required that the name be a valid
pathname (of an existing file or one that the user would have
sufficient privilege to create); other implementations, like Sun's,
required that the name contain exactly one slash (they would then
create a rendezvous file of the form "/tmp/goop.foo" for the name
"/foo" for all values of "foo" including ones containing slashes).
The consensus seems to be that the former implementation is more
useful, and certainly more secure.
